The Finished Product : Sean’s Room
Last weekend, I spent 3 solid days painting Sean’s room. In the beginning, I decided to go with blue and green stripes. I even got as far as to tape off and paint all the green stripes, but once I was finished, Chris and I didn’t like the green paint. We thought it looked like toothpaste and we have a green lamp in the room that was totally conflicting with the color. So, the next day, I began pulling the blue painters tape off and painting over the green. By the way, Blue Painters Tape doesn’t always come off smoothly, in fact, it pulled off some of my drywall. Grr! Anyways, I spent all of the following day painting everything blue. I would have been done but it took a little more paint than I originally thought to paint over the green. So, I finished painting the entire room on the third day after work.
Now, all that’s left are a few touch-ups around the top of the room, but I’ve already re-hung all the shelves and put everything back. You can check out the photos below of the finished product. I plan to add a green IKEA bookshelf I saw that I want to put Sean’s books on and some more decorative items.
This is the green shelf from IKEA that I am going to buy and hang on the wall next to the window above the glider to put his Dr. Seuss books on!
